What Is The Average Cost For Travertine Cleaning in Wallington?

Awareness of the average cost of Travertine cleaning is key to effectively managing your restoration budget.

Generally, you can expect a cost of between £25.00 and £45.00 per square meter for professional services.

Final pricing may fluctuate based on several considerations.

Factors influencing the price include the size of the area, the condition of your Travertine, and the complexity of the work required.

If there are stains, cracks, or areas with missing grout on your Travertine, the price may rise.

Inspecting your travertine floors is crucial as it is the first step in the cleaning process, helping us to give you an accurate estimate.

We'll look for holes, cracks, and areas where grout is missing.

This in-depth inspection helps us ascertain what your floors need for restoration.

Experience Flawless Floors with Our Travertine Cleaning Magic

Travertine care and restoration will revive your floors to their best.

Our advanced scrubbing technology and suitable cleaners ensure the removal of all sealer residues and dirt.

Hot-water pressure rinsing is used after scrubbing to cleanse the surface of slurry.

We fill holes, cracks, and missing grout in travertine using suitable resin or cement fillers.

The recommended cleaning schedule for travertine is every six to twelve months, depending on how it's used. Maintaining its beauty and lifespan through regular cleaning means you can relax and enjoy your home.

Household cleaners can be used on travertine, but use them with care. Avoid using acidic products like vinegar, as they can harm the surface of your travertine. Opt for pH-neutral products, and be sure to test them on a small area first.

Yes, travertine's durable and weather-resistant nature makes it suitable for outdoor use. It affords an attractive appearance whilst withstanding different weather conditions, allowing you to delight in your exterior areas without concern for deterioration.

Travertine cleaning generally takes a day or two, contingent on the space's dimensions and state. You'll see improvements swiftly, but it's best to permit the sealer adequate time to set thoroughly afterwards.
